Materials
- Cotton yarn in various colors (for petals and center)
- Green yarn (for leaves)
- Crochet hook (size suitable for the chosen yarn)
- Scissors
- Yarn needle
- Brooch back (to attach your flower)
Abbreviations
- MR: magic ring
- ch: chain
- sc: single crochet
- hdc: half double crochet
- dc: double crochet
- inc: increase
- dec: decrease
- sl st: slip stitch
Instructions
Center
- Using your chosen yarn color, create a magic ring (MR).
- Round 1: Work 6 sc into the MR. Pull the ring tight and join with a sl st to the first sc.
- Round 2: Ch 1, 2 sc in each sc around (12 sc). Join with a sl st.
Inner Petals
- Switch to a contrasting color for the inner petals.
- Round 1: Ch 1, work 1 sc in the same stitch, and then work 1 hdc, 1 dc, 1 hdc, 1 sc in the next stitch. Repeat for a total of 6 petals. Join with a sl st to the first sc.
Outer Petals
- Change to your final color for the outer shell-stitch petals.
- Round 1: Ch 1, work 1 sc in the same stitch, and then work 5 dc in the next stitch, sl st to the next stitch for a total of 6 petals. Adjust the spacing slightly to give a lovely drape. Join with a sl st to the first sc.
Leaves
- Using green yarn, start with a MR.
- Round 1: Make 6 sc in the MR and pull it taut. Join with a sl st to the first sc.
- Round 2: Ch 1, work 1 sc, 1 hdc, 1 dc, 1 hdc, 1 sc in the first sc, then 1 sc in the next 5 sc. Repeat to create a second leaf and finish off.
Assembly and Finishing
- Lay out your petals and leaves to determine your preferred arrangement.
- Use a yarn needle to sew the inner petals onto the center securely.
- Next, attach the outer petals around the inner petals.
- Sew the leaves on either side of the flower.
- Finally, sew the brooch back onto the main piece.

Tips for the Best Result
- Keep your tension even throughout the project; this will help ensure that your petals have a consistent look.
- Experiment with different color combinations to create a unique flower that matches your style.
- Consider using a yarn with a slight sheen for a beautiful visual effect on your brooch.
